DESCRIPTION


A North Carolina-based university is seeking a vendor to provide an accounts payable invoice automation solution with AI integration. The requested solution should streamline and manage the full invoice-to-payment lifecycle while reducing or eliminating manual data entry, accelerating approval workflows, supporting compliance with university and regulatory requirements, and enabling secure, timely vendor payments.

The solution must support both two-way and three-way processing and be capable of reading and extracting invoice data using technologies such as optical character recognition, artificial intelligence, machine learning, and natural language processing. It should include tools to manage confidence levels during invoice ingestion so that more invoices can be processed without user intervention, as well as error-handling mechanisms to address issues during voucher creation.

The university also requires customizable dashboards for real-time analytics and performance monitoring, flexible reporting tools for operational metrics, and an intuitive interface for users to review and correct automatically created vouchers. AI and machine learning capabilities should incorporate user feedback, identify and correct errors and policy violations, adapt to varying invoice formats, and improve processing accuracy over time. The anticipated contract term is three years, and vendor questions are due by July 20, 2026.
